[MFM Devotional 29 March 2023] Topic: Victory Over The Spirit Of Error (I)

TOPIC: Victory Over The Spirit Of Error (I) (Mountain Of Fire and Miracle Ministries, MFM Devotional 29 March 2023)

BIBLE IN ONE YEAR: 1 Samuel 26, 1 Samuel 27, 1 Samuel 28, 1 Peter 3, 1 Peter 4

FIRE SCRIPTURE: 2 Chronicles 26:14-21 (KJV)

14 And Uzziah prepared for them throughout all the host shields, and spears, and helmets, and habergeons, and bows, and slings to cast stones.

15 And he made in Jerusalem engines, invented by cunning men, to be on the towers and upon the bulwarks, to shoot arrows and great stones withal. And his name spread far abroad; for he was marvellously helped, till he was strong.

16 But when he was strong, his heart was lifted up to his destruction: for he transgressed against the Lord his God, and went into the temple of the Lord to burn incense upon the altar of incense.

17 And Azariah the priest went in after him, and with him fourscore priests of the Lord, that were valiant men:

18 And they withstood Uzziah the king, and said unto him, It appertaineth not unto thee, Uzziah, to burn incense unto the Lord, but to the priests the sons of Aaron, that are consecrated to burn incense: go out of the sanctuary; for thou hast trespassed; neither shall it be for thine honour from the Lord God.

19 Then Uzziah was wroth, and had a censer in his hand to burn incense: and while he was wroth with the priests, the leprosy even rose up in his forehead before the priests in the house of the Lord, from beside the incense altar.

20 And Azariah the chief priest, and all the priests, looked upon him, and, behold, he was leprous in his forehead, and they thrust him out from thence; yea, himself hasted also to go out, because the Lord had smitten him.

21 And Uzziah the king was a leper unto the day of his death, and dwelt in a several house, being a leper; for he was cut off from the house of the Lord: and Jotham his son was over the king’s house, judging the people of the land.

MEMORY VERSE: “When pride cometh, then cometh shame: but with the lowly is wisdom.” – Proverbs 11:2

MFM Devotional For Today 2023 MESSAGE:

The problem of error is that the victims always seem to forget where they are coming from forgetting that it was by God’s grace that they survived their undignifying position before being lifted very high. In our fire scripture Uzziah seemed to have forgotten that all he had done was through the help of God and the favour God had given him through others. The result was pride and it led him into the sins of self-reliance and unfaithfulness.

The second chapter of the book of Philippians has this to say, verse 3, “Let nothing be done through strife and vain glory; but in holiness of mind let each esteem other better than themselves.” One of the primary enemies of unity amongst common Christians is the natural tendency of individuals to promote their own interests above others, not regarding the views and opinions of others. Part of our sinful, rebellious nature is self-centeredness. This is encouraged because the world does not reward humility, yet humility is a key factor among other Christian virtues. It is a key quality of Jesus’ character.

Dearly beloved, too often, after God’s people experience success, they tend to forget how they got there. As a result, they no longer depend on God, but set themselves up for failure. This was the story of king Uzziah in today’s fire scripture.

Uzziah fell into a great error because of pride by taking up the assignments meant for the priests. He did not repent, but continued till Azariah the priest and eighty other priests confronted him. He was disgraced, the king of the whole land. Humility, apology and patience would have given him the upper hand and victory over the spirit of error that led to his downfall. This is a valid example for us to learn from and flee from the sin of pride or any error at all that could take a man from grace to grass.

The only way to have victory over error is to go the way of humility, teachableness and patience. You don’t lose anything by being humble; in fact, you will gain everything as Jesus did (Philippian 2:8).
